Output 956081ea61be039dc06b6b560b2d07353c64b2962e2db3dd6f542b93700d1615:1

value
571639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dd5b99013cc2536276471513526e417969403cb OP_EQUAL
address
3G5a3XNESrEQ9KsQh8WgZGW1fk9QLKJ2WP
transaction
956081ea61be039dc06b6b560b2d07353c64b2962e2db3dd6f542b93700d1615
spent
true